> > Please note that you must now update ChangeLog with each commit. For
> > more information please see the meeting log and the preceding mailing
> > list thread:

So, I just realized that we have to update Changelogs for everything,
whitespaces and comments included. Even after reading meeting logs I
still wonder, why council have decided to vote policy change that was
not supported even by minority of developers? The whole idea after human
editable ChangeLogs was to avoid whitespace changes and changes in
comments. In the current state it is possible to generate them on rsync
servers and avoid this burden.

I would like council to update policy to allow exclude whitespace
changes and changes in comments.
